Influence Marketing
What the heck is an influencer?
An “influencer” the way it's being used for PR purposes can be an influential law firm blogger or the admistrator of a legal law firm Facebook group and influence marketing is the act of identifying influential people within your industry and developing marketing programs around their influence to reach your target customers.
Caution: While an individual may have a large following, it doesn’t necessarily mean they can exert influence or create actionable results in your niche. Ask yourself before jumping on their bandwidth, does this person of influence drive action?
Influential bloggers are active and are active across social media networks including blogs, Instagram and word of mouth recommendations on social media. Customers trust their recommendations so when this advocate says something positive about your brand, you tap into their audience as well as their audience’s network increasing your exposure for your law firm and brand.
To find the influencer for your specific need, get clear on your specific niche. Once you’ve found a fit, determine if they have decent reach. If yes, partner in a way that catches your target customer’s attention.
Influencer marketing is quickly gaining in popularity. Finding the right influencer is key. Ask yourself, does he or she got game?
